Professional statement

You've had profound insights. You've learned healthier boundaries.

And yet...

• Saying "no" still feels harder than saying "yes."

• You still brace for danger, even when you know you're safe.

• You consciously know your worth, yet even benign criticism lands harder than it needs to.

• You know the source of your anxiety, yet it keeps cycling.

That can feel deeply frustrating after everything you've invested in your own growth.

If this sounds familiar, you're not "irrational" or "broken." It simply means that part of your mind is still organized around emotional learnings that were once deeply protective but no longer serve you today.

I'm Michael Lydon, LCSW. For the past 10 years, I've specialized in root-cause resolution, helping my clients' emotional lives catch up with the insight, strengths, and wisdom they've already cultivated.

I was invited to contribute Chapter 21 to the second edition of Unlocking the Emotional Brain by Bruce Ecker and colleagues, a leading textbook on transformational psychotherapy. The chapter follows my client "Jane" as she resolves longstanding attachment trauma through meditative attunement practices and inner child work. I hold Advanced Certifications in Coherence Therapy (an experiential schema therapy) and the Realization Process (a spiritually rooted somatic therapy). I'm also a certified trauma therapist.

My work focuses on lasting change by addressing the root causes of anxiety, trauma, low self-worth, attachment wounds, and painful relationship patterns, rather than managing symptoms indefinitely. Many clients experience meaningful shifts within 12–24 sessions without years of analysis or endlessly reliving the past. Every person's needs are unique, and we always move at a pace that feels right for you.

Clients often describe baseline shifts such as: softened emotional triggers, deeper comfort with intimacy, and generally feeling more at home in their own skin without constant effort.

I provide therapy via Zoom throughout Massachusetts and therapy-informed coaching for clients outside Massachusetts.


Message to clients

Session work begins by clarifying how you want your inner experience to be different. For example: you might want to resolve low self-worth, feel safer in your relationships, stop people-pleasing, or experience lasting relief from chronic anxiety.

The deepest healing most often - and most reliably - comes from uncovering and dissolving emotional learnings that were once adaptive but are now at odds with your adult wisdom.

Our work is collaborative. We move at a pace that feels safe and manageable, following your mind-body system's natural capacity for change, rather than forcing change, overriding your feelings or spiritual bypassing.

Clients often report being surprised by their shifts. Saying "no" no longer feels tinged with guilt or an inner pressure to stay small. Criticism no longer lingers for days. Relationships carry less friction; intimacy unfolds more naturally. You spend less energy managing anxiety and more energy simply living your life. Healthy choices stop feeling like such hard work.

Whether your struggles involve trauma, anxiety, attachment wounds, low self-worth, spiritual awakening, or painful relationship patterns, our goal isn't simply to help you cope more effectively. It's to help your emotional life reflect your deepest truth and truest self.

Specialties

Anxiety - I work with clients to move out of chronic anxiety patterns tied to early attachment trauma and low self-worth. When anxiety isn't schema-related and stems from relationship issues or other present-moment stress, I help you orient to a clear path forward that aligns with your values.

Trauma - I have helped many clients find relief from physical, sexual, and relational trauma, and have supported clients with complex attachment trauma in moving out of patterns of negative bonding.

Post-tra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D) - I have helped many clients work through dissociation, hyper-activation, and hypervigilance, symptoms of the nervous system rooted in the lingering impact of early life events.

Attachment issues - I have extensive experience helping clients discover, integrate, and work through patterns of negative bonding, codependency, and the imprints that remain from narcissistic caregiver relationships.

Mind-body connection - I help spiritually oriented adults move through "spiritual emergence" and "dark night of the soul" experiences: feeling more safe and present in the body, and working with somatic constrictions, energy blocks, "kundalini syndrome," and similar mind-body-spirit integration issues.

Somatization - Energy blocks and somatic tensions often come from suppressed emotions, commonly anger and grief. If you have a specific somatic symptom, we start there, gently tuning in until emotions or memories can surface, then work through what is held in a lingering pattern. These issues can feel especially distressing because of their seemingly mysterious nature, and they respond well to this approach.
